San Giovanni a Carbonara is a Gothic Roman Catholic church in Naples, Italy. It was built in 1339.

The church is dedicated to John the Baptist. The church is within the Roman Catholic Archdiocese of Naples. This entry brings together its location, Roman Catholic tradition, and visiting information, with links to the open sources it was reconciled from.
